In C99, isnan etc. should be macros returning ints.
To "examine" the return code, you can e.g. output sizeof(isnan(1.0)), which
gives you a hint.
A better way would be something like
#include <iostream>
#include <typeinfo>
cout << typeid(isnan(1.0)).name() << "\n";
which outputs a "unique, implementation-defined string" for each type,
probably b for bool, i for int, etc.
